We love reading almost as much as we love free things, and the annual free reading festival in Riyadh is bringing those two together at the King Abdulaziz Public Library.
Happening until Thursday May 14, the free reading festival in Riyadh will bring together more than 100 schools, over 1,550 students, and a number of educators and teachers. It aims to foster a love of reading and learning, expand students’ literary, scientific, and cultural horizons, and encourage teachers to promote independent reading.

It will also provide a platform to showcase student talents and strengthen language skills. Through initiatives like this festival, the King Abdulaziz Public Library promotes reading through diverse programs and a wide range of books that foster pride in the Kingdom’s heritage.
The free reading festival in Riyadh was launched in 2008, and more than 1,150 schools and more than 70,000 people have benefited from it, helping convey knowledge and establish the habit of reading among male and female students.
The library has also previously hosted the annual summer Reading Olympiad, where a total of 1,147 participating children, of various ages, read over 21,720 pages from 913 books, including children’s stories and educational, artistic, historical, and cultural titles.
Organisers say the festival reflects a wider effort to embed reading within education culture, using interactive and inclusive programming that connects students with literature in ways that extend beyond the classroom. The annual event has become a fixture in Riyadh’s educational calendar over the years, bringing together schools and cultural institutions in a shared effort to cultivate curiosity, imagination and intellectual growth among the next generation, according to The Arab Weekly.
